CHMFL-BTK-11   Click here for help

GtoPdb Ligand ID: 9516

Immunopharmacology Ligand
Compound class: Synthetic organic
Comment: CHMFL-BTK-11 exerts its inhibitory efficacy through a covalent bond with BTK Cys481. Should be a pharmacological tool for BTK mediated signaling in rheumatoid arthritis [1].

Physico-chemical Properties
Click here for help
Hydrogen bond acceptors 6
Hydrogen bond donors 1
Rotatable bonds 5
Topological polar surface area 79.6
Molecular weight 423.17
XLogP 2.68
No. Lipinski's rules broken 0
